Production of secondaries in high-energy heavy-ion collisions

Description

In the framework of the quark-gluon string model, we calculate the inclusive spectra of secondaries produced in heavy-ion collisions at intermediate (CERN SPS) and at much higher (RHIC) energies. We demonstrate that the mechanism of secondary production changed drastically in the energy interval √s = 20-60 GeV and that it is in agreement with qualitative estimates of Glauber-Gribov theory. The results of numerical calculations at intermediate energies are in reasonable agreement with the data without change of the model parameters. At RHIC energies, numerically large inelastic screening correlations should be accounted for in calculations
